Hi, 1. lets check your bridge, open a command promt and execute the following = command "netsh bridge show adapter" it's output have to look like the following (i= f no or wrong adapters are listed, add/remove the correct adapters to the bridge befor continue) ---------------------------------------------------------------------- ID AdapterFriendlyName ForceCompatibilityMode ---------------------------------------------------------------------- 1 TAP unknown 2 LAN unknown ---------------------------------------------------------------------- 2. excute the following commands to turn on compatibility mode (only neede= d if you are using a wlan adapter) netsh bridge set adapter 1 forcecompatmode=3Denable netsh bridge set adapter 2 forcecompatmode=3Denable 3. configure the bridge, enter the ip address, subnetmask, gateway etc. th= at was used by your normal nic before creating the bridge (NOTE with wlan = you could not use dhcp for the bridge!) 4. test your bridge from the windows site, try a ping this have to work 5. now it's time to configure your linux client, so start colinux - all in= side linux from here 6. edit /etc/network/interfaces to assign a static ip address (it have be = different to the bridge and belong to the same subnet) 7. if you got a dns server you have to edit /etc/resolve.conf 8. restart the network, reboot your colinux client or execute ifdown eth0,= and ifup eth0 to avoid rebooting your colinux client 9. try a ping to test your network connectivity=20 10. if you want to use dhcp, you need to install a dhcp-client, execute ap= t-get install dhcp-client (you may want to execute apt-get update before a= pt-get install) 11. edit /etc/network/interfaces and switch eth0 to dhcp 12. restart network=20 Good Luck Lars =5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F=5F Das WEB.DE Zertifikat zur Pr=FCfung digitaler Unterschriften gibts bei:=20 http://trust.web.de/root.sql |
